The VersaMail® Application The VersaMail application enables you to access up to eight email accounts-personal or corporate. You can view attachments through the Documents application on your device and interface with your corporate Global Address List (GAL). VersaMail also supports Microsoft Direct Push synchronization of email and personal information; as messages are received on the server, they are automatically downloaded to your device. Before you can use VersaMail, you need to enter your email account settings. If you have multiple email accounts, you must enter settings for each account. This guide includes basic information on sending and receiving email messages. For additional information on using and customizing Versamail, see the User Guide for the VersaMail Application located on your Palm Software Installation CD, or visit go.palm.com/centro-sprint/ for more information. How Do I Get Started? 1. If either of the following is true, see the User Guide for the VersaMail Application located on your CD for setup steps: Ⅲ You used the VersaMail application on your previous device or smartphone, and you want to transfer your settings and messages to your smart device. Ⅲ You plan to use the VersaMail application to access an email account on a Microsoft Exchange server, a Lotus Notes server, or a Microsoft MAPI server. 2. If your email provider is included in the following list, skip to "Setting Up VersaMail to Work With Common Providers" on page 126. Tip: Your email provider is the service you use to send and receive email. Your email provider's name appears between the @ symbol and the dot symbol in your email address. 124 Section 3B: Email
